Why PERM Advertising Still Issues in 2026



The Division of Labor hasn't loosened its recruitment standards heading into this year. If anything, analysis has actually boosted as audit rates climb throughout significant metro areas, and Los Angeles is no exemption. Employers should still show that no qualified united state worker is offered for the setting before funding a foreign national.



That means every print ad, job board uploading, and interior notification needs to comply with exact timing, web content, and format needs. A single missed detail, like an inaccurate ad period or a task summary that doesn't match the application submitted later on, can cause a rejection or audit.



What Makes Los Angeles Different



Los Angeles isn't just one more city when it involves recruitment marketing. The labor market here is huge, diverse, and spread throughout lots of distinctive financial areas, from the entertainment industry in Burbank to the logistics passages near the ports of Long Beach and San Pedro.



This diversity actually operates in companies' support. The Sunday newspaper demand for PERM advertisements is easier to please right here because significant magazines still maintain vast flow throughout the city location. However, companies need to be careful regarding which paper they choose. The Department of Labor anticipates the magazine to have basic circulation in the area of desired work, and a niche or hyper-local paper might not meet that criterion for a setting based in, claim, midtown LA or Santa Monica.

Avoiding Usual Seasonal Pitfalls



One mistake companies make throughout summer season is thinking that lower application quantity means the recruitment action was less efficient. The Division of Labor doesn't call for a certain number of feedbacks, however it does call for that all applicants be taken into consideration and documented appropriately. Also during slower hiring durations, every resume that is available in via your PERM advertisements requires a paper trail revealing it was evaluated and, if rejected, recorded with a lawful, occupational reason.

Obtaining the Job Summary Right



This is where several Los Angeles employers encounter problem. The job summary in your PERM advertisements should match, word for word in regards to requirements, what's provided on the ETA Kind 9089. If your ad notes a requirement that isn't on the kind, or vice versa, it produces an incongruity that auditors notice promptly.



Wage ranges also need to line up with the dominating wage resolution issued for the position. Given exactly how costly Los Angeles has actually come to be, specifically for real estate in neighborhoods near significant work facilities, dominating wages here tend to run higher than national averages. Ensure your wage offer in the ad reflects this local reality and matches your filed determination.

Job Order Requirements With the State Workforce Agency



Every PERM instance calls for a 30-day work order positioned with the state labor force company, which in California implies CalJOBS. Employers in some cases overlook how details the uploading requirements to be, including matching job titles, duties, and needs specifically to what's filed.



Because The golden state's task market moves quickly, particularly in tech-adjacent and healthcare duties typical across the LA container, companies ought to anticipate their CalJOBS uploading to produce genuine passion. Treat every application that comes through this channel with the very same paperwork roughness as the paper ad actions.



Internal Posting Requirements for LA-Based Firms



For companies with a unionized labor force or a well-known in-house media for job postings, an interior notification is needed for ten successive organization days. In Los Angeles, where many sectors, consisting of entertainment, medical care, and logistics, have solid union representation, this step should have extra focus.



The notice needs to be posted in a noticeable area, which today frequently suggests both physical bulletin board system and internal digital platforms like intranets or business applications. Companies must keep dated screenshots or published duplicates as evidence, because electronic posts can be harder to verify after the truth contrasted to a physical leaflet.



Remaining Ahead of Audits



Audit prices have actually stayed raised heading right into 2026, and Los Angeles companies, particularly those in industries with historically high PERM volume like IT services, medical care, and professional services, should assume their case could be selected for review.



The very best defense is a clean, well-organized employment documents from the beginning. Every advertisement tear sheet, every work order verification, and every applicant log ought to be saved together and dated plainly.
